ELEMENT 47 is an overdrive that aims to recreate the texture and sounds characteristic of Fender amplifiers of the "silverface" era manufactured between the years 1967 and 1981, characteristic for its clean sound with compression present, soft breakup and overdrive that appears only at very high volumes, thanks to circuits with high power ultra-linear transformers and amplification circuits with large headroom and high doses of negative feedback. In ELEMENT 47 we have developed an original circuit based on modifications to the classic Timmy overdrive pedal and with the addition of two gain stages using Germanium transistors to obtain the unmistakable compression and equalization of Fender amplifiers, with dynamics to spare, cleaning in the guitar volume or with the force of the pick even when the gain is at maximum but also playing an anasalized fuzzy drive with the controls of BASS and DRIVE at most.
